- Bank of British North America – “The Bank of British North America was the first Bank here; at South Fort Georoge. These are their Cheque forms” – notation signed by H.G. Perry on it. He also states “For Historical File, from Mrs John Monro, widow of First Manager, John Monro.

Series includes material related to the personal activities of H.G.T. Perry, which incorporates various materials from family and acquaintances. Included are correspondence between family and friends, news clippings regarding family funerals, Christmas cards, telegrams and postcards. Also includes printed notes and clippings of poetry, stories, and humour with commentary by H.G.T. Perry.

Series contains material related to H.G.T. Perry's publishing activities with two British Columbian newspapers: the Prince George Citizen, and the Prince Rupert Daily News.
